首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ql中的print

MySQL中的PRINT语句用于在查询结果中输出一条消息。它通常用于调试目的,以便在执行SQL脚本或查询时查看中间结果或状态信息。需要注意的是,PRINT语句只能在存储过程、函数或触发器中使用,而不能在普通的SQL查询中使用。

基础概念

PRINT语句用于向客户端输出一条文本消息。这条消息可以是任何字符串,可以包含变量值或其他动态生成的内容。

优势

  • 简单易用:PRINT语句语法简单,易于学习和使用。
  • 调试方便:在存储过程或函数中插入PRINT语句,可以方便地查看变量的值或程序的执行流程。
  • 实时反馈:PRINT语句可以在执行过程中实时输出信息,有助于快速定位问题。

类型

MySQL中的PRINT语句没有多种类型,它只是一种用于输出文本消息的语句。

应用场景

  • 调试存储过程或函数:在编写存储过程或函数时,可以使用PRINT语句输出变量的值或程序的执行状态,以便调试和优化代码。
  • 记录日志信息:在某些情况下,可以使用PRINT语句记录一些重要的日志信息,以便后续分析和排查问题。

可能遇到的问题及解决方法

  1. PRINT语句在普通SQL查询中无效
  2. PRINT语句输出的信息未显示

示例代码

以下是一个在存储过程中使用PRINT语句的示例:

代码语言:txt
复制
DELIMITER //

CREATE PROCEDURE PrintMessage(IN message VARCHAR(255))
BEGIN
    PRINT message;
END //

DELIMITER ;

-- 调用存储过程
CALL PrintMessage('Hello, MySQL!');

在这个示例中,我们创建了一个名为PrintMessage的存储过程,它接受一个字符串参数message,并使用PRINT语句输出该消息。然后,我们调用这个存储过程并传入一条消息,以查看PRINT语句的输出效果。

由于PRINT语句主要用于调试和开发过程中的信息输出,并不涉及具体的编程语言代码实现,因此这里没有提供对应的参考链接地址。如需了解更多关于MySQL存储过程和PRINT语句的信息,可以参考MySQL官方文档或其他相关教程资源。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

3分25秒

063_在python中完成输入和输出_input_print

1.3K
11分34秒

python开发视频课程2.3-print输出的多种方式

6.2K
4分34秒

MySQL教程-46-修改表中的数据

7分9秒

MySQL教程-47-删除表中的数据

10分8秒

5.改造代码减MySQL中的库存

5分8秒

055_python编程_容易出现的问题_函数名的重新赋值_print_int

1.4K
5分18秒

20_尚硅谷_MySQL基础_查询表中的字段

7分54秒

MySQL教程-09-查看表结构以及表中的数据

16分16秒

111-MySQL8.0和5.7中SQL执行流程的演示

5分18秒

20_尚硅谷_MySQL基础_查询表中的字段.avi

34分48秒

104-MySQL目录结构与表在文件系统中的表示

5分59秒

007_程序员的浪漫_print函数_字符串_display_电传打字机

357

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券